I can't be sure, but one thing to check is inside the frame for the rubber pads for the lenses. Hard to imagine the fakes going that far.

I was in the same boat when questioning why my used pair I bought didn't have outer bolts sitting flush and the torx heads looked different from my Vault pair. Concluded it's legit after checking through the following:
  • seller didn't seem sleazy at all. Was honest enough to refund me when he determined a lower shipping cost
  • SKU matched colorway
  • stems locked
  • parts interchanged with surely real Jawbone I bought at the Vault
  • O-Store manager didn't have any doubts
  • had said rubber inserts
  • lenses don't fall out when opening (I've seen fakes do this)
  • was sold to me with legit case, lenses, packaged extra nose pieces
  • flexes in all the same ways
It'd just be too elaborate of a scheme to make $40 bucks off me. If it was fake I'd have to applaud the company behind it. In your case looks like you have an OCP or MPH pair being slightly off hue (iirc it happens with Orange and Retina). Would also mention that all fakes I've seen can't replicate the nose piece mount properly. But those rubber pads should be enough of a determining factor.
 
the fakes in general don't have the 'o' icon embossed on the inside of the lower jaw - i think i can see them in your pics....

if you can, try a pair of genuine lenses in them as i don't think they will fit in a fake pair.

of course, the fakes may have improved over time.

atomic is molded orange, not painted. if there are lighter areas around letters and curves, or in the stem or jaw hinge areas it's fake. jaws can be swapped, paint vs molded can't
